|
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[Xen-devel] [PATCH 18 of 26] libxl: use libxl_version_info_destroy instead of hand-coded do_free_version_info
# HG changeset patch
# User Ian Campbell <ian.campbell@xxxxxxxxxx>
# Date 1281969065 -3600
# Node ID b8069740f4aa7ab792497a9d4a65b614ee94aadd
# Parent f00e5b9e555fee97d60a98fe11a6d856b27bb3b0
libxl: use libxl_version_info_destroy instead of hand-coded do_free_version_info
Signed-off-by: Ian Campbell <ian.campbell@xxxxxxxxxx>
diff -r f00e5b9e555f -r b8069740f4aa tools/libxl/libxl.c
--- a/tools/libxl/libxl.c Mon Aug 16 15:31:05 2010 +0100
+++ b/tools/libxl/libxl.c Mon Aug 16 15:31:05 2010 +0100
@@ -64,11 +64,10 @@ int libxl_ctx_init(libxl_ctx *ctx, int v
return 0;
}
-static void do_free_version_info(libxl_version_info *info);
int libxl_ctx_free(libxl_ctx *ctx)
{
xc_interface_close(ctx->xch);
- do_free_version_info(&ctx->version_info);
+ libxl_version_info_destroy(&ctx->version_info);
if (ctx->xsh) xs_daemon_close(ctx->xsh);
return 0;
}
@@ -2872,18 +2871,6 @@ int libxl_get_physinfo(libxl_ctx *ctx, l
return 0;
}
-static void do_free_version_info(libxl_version_info *info)
-{
- free(info->xen_version_extra);
- free(info->compiler);
- free(info->compile_by);
- free(info->compile_domain);
- free(info->compile_date);
- free(info->capabilities);
- free(info->changeset);
- free(info->commandline);
-}
-
const libxl_version_info* libxl_get_version_info(libxl_ctx *ctx)
{
union {
_______________________________________________
Xen-devel mailing list
Xen-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-devel
|
![]() |
Lists.xenproject.org is hosted with RackSpace, monitoring our |